Befriending the Demons
Hindrances can be viewed as distortions, obstacles, or demons. They distort consciousness but show us where there's imbalance that hides wisdom. Tension, aversion, and yearning distort our perception, but we don't need to look at these hindrances as a problem. We can see them as crossed intentions, spiritual trainers, and split between self and other. Recognizing, allowing, and returning to uplifted qualities then help clear perception and the mind-heart. Introduction to Meditation
Meditation is remembering to see the movements of the mind's attention. We don't need to change ourselves; we release and get out of the way. The Buddha left instructions on how to do this. The paradox is that we don't turn away from anything. Instead, we turn toward the mind-heart and relax into it. This is the process of learning how to rest in the waves of life. Engaging Mindfulness for Rest of Life
Clear awareness is possible when the attitude of mind is clear and light. If our minds are full of grasping and aversion, what we see is distorted. We tend not to notice distortion because we look through our attitudes instead of at them. By observing tightness in body and thought, we can discover the mind's distortion. Support the show

Three Essential Practices
The so-called Four Noble Truths are the core of the Buddha’s teaching. They are not capital “T” truths, but simple meditation instructions. The first three could be translated as turning toward, relaxing into, and savoring. And they are powerful.This episode with Doug Kraft was recorded in November 2016, at a retreat given in Hawaii. Buddha and the Human Experience
The essence of what the Buddha taught is universal; it shows up in other places, including contemporary poetry and lyrics. He discovered wisdom deep in human experience. Buddhist practice starts with the notion that nothing needs to be fixed. When we get ourselves out of the way, we turn toward difficulties and then relax into them. There's love, wisdom, clarity, and flow with us already. Support the show
